I've recently gotten back into modeling after a 25 yr hiatus.I've been building semis and cars.Been lurking around here a bit lately and have been bitten by the helicopter bug.Was wondering what a good first model would be and could someone send in the direction of detail parts?

First off, what scale are you looking to build, and what era? There are lots of good starter heos out there. In 1/35th , there is the Bell-47 (OH-13) of MASH fame by both Revell and MRC/Academy, that is a good starter. Any of the MRC/Academy UH-1Cs are great too.
